Understanding Mixed-use Properties

Mixed-use properties are a unique blend of residential and commercial spaces in a single location. These properties often include residential apartments above or alongside commercial establishments like restaurants, retail shops, or offices. For example, a building with a coffee shop on the ground floor and apartments on the upper levels is a classic example of a mixed-use property.

An Introduction to Non-QM Loans

Non-Qualified Mortgages (Non-QM Loans) are a type of home loan that do not conform to the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au's (CFPB) existing rules on Qualified Mortgage (QM).

Explanation of Non-QM Loans

Non-QM loans provide a flexible alternative to traditional financing. They are designed to help borrowers who may not meet standard underwriting guidelines for QM loans. This includes self-employed individuals, those with a high debt-to-income ratio, or those seeking financing for non-traditional properties, like mixed-use properties.

The Difference Between QM and Non-QM Loans

QM loans adhere strictly to CFPB guidelines, which include proving the borrower's ability to repay the loan. Non-QM loans, on the other hand, have more relaxed criteria, allowing for alternative income verification and higher debt-to-income ratios. However, it's important to note that Non-QM lenders still need to verify the borrower's ability to repay the loan, just through different means.

How Non-QM Loans Aid Mixed-use Property Financing

Non-QM loans offer a solution for mixed-use property financing by accommodating the unique nature of these properties. They allow for higher loan-to-value ratios and consider the full income potential of the property, including residential and commercial components. This flexibility can help borrowers secure the necessary financing.

Real-life Examples of Non-QM Loans for Mixed-use Property Financing

Consider a small business owner living above their shop. Traditional loan providers might shy away from this mixed-use property due to its commercial aspect. However, a Non-QM loan provider would consider the total income potential of the property, making it easier for the owner to secure a loan.

In another scenario, an investor may want to purchase a mixed-use property with a high commercial component. Non-QM loans provide the flexibility to accommodate this, considering the property's full income potential rather than just the residential portion.

Potential Risks and Drawbacks of Non-QM Loans

While Non-QM loans offer creative solutions for mixed-use property financing, they also come with potential risks and drawbacks. One of the primary concerns is the typically higher interest rates compared to conventional loans. This can significantly increase the total cost of the loan over time.

Increased Risk of Default

Non-QM loans are often associated with a higher risk of default. Since these loans are not required to meet the strict underwriting criteria of QM loans, borrowers may find themselves in a loan they cannot afford in the long run.

Prepayment Penalties

Some Non-QM loans may include prepayment penalties. This means if you decide to pay off your loan early, you could be hit with extra fees.

How to Mitigate These Risks

Despite these risks, Non-QM loans can still be a viable option for mixed-use property financing. To mitigate these risks, ensure you fully understand the terms of the loan, plan for potential rate increases, and consult with a financial advisor or mortgage professional before making a decision.
